Etodolac vs. Tramadol

What's the Difference?

Etodolac and Tramadol are both medications used to treat pain, but they work in different ways. Etodolac is a nonsteroidal anti-inflammatory drug (NSAID) that works by reducing inflammation and pain in the body. Tramadol, on the other hand, is a synthetic opioid that works by changing the way the brain perceives pain. While both medications can be effective in managing pain, they also come with different side effects and potential risks. Introduction

Etodolac and Tramadol are both medications commonly used to manage pain, but they belong to different classes of drugs and have distinct mechanisms of action. Understanding the attributes of each medication can help healthcare providers make informed decisions when prescribing pain management treatments.

Mechanism of Action

Etodolac is a nonsteroidal anti-inflammatory drug (NSAID) that works by inhibiting the production of prostaglandins, which are chemicals in the body that cause inflammation and pain. Tramadol, on the other hand, is an opioid analgesic that works by binding to opioid receptors in the brain and spinal cord, altering the way the body perceives and responds to pain.

Indications

Etodolac is commonly used to treat pain, inflammation, and stiffness caused by conditions such as arthritis and other musculoskeletal disorders. It is also used to manage acute pain, such as postoperative pain. Tramadol is primarily used to manage moderate to severe pain, such as pain from injuries, surgeries, or chronic conditions like fibromyalgia.

Side Effects

Both Etodolac and Tramadol can cause side effects, although the types of side effects differ between the two medications. Common side effects of Etodolac include stomach upset, heartburn, and dizziness. Tramadol, on the other hand, can cause side effects such as nausea, constipation, and drowsiness.

Drug Interactions

Etodolac and Tramadol can interact with other medications, potentially leading to adverse effects or reduced efficacy. Etodolac may interact with blood thinners, diuretics, and certain antidepressants. Tramadol may interact with other opioids, sedatives, and certain antidepressants. It is important for healthcare providers to consider potential drug interactions when prescribing either medication.

Abuse Potential

Tramadol has a higher potential for abuse compared to Etodolac due to its opioid properties. Tramadol can be habit-forming and may lead to physical dependence and addiction if not used as directed. Etodolac, being an NSAID, does not have the same risk of abuse and dependence as Tramadol.

Route of Administration

Etodolac is typically taken orally in the form of tablets or capsules. It is usually taken with food to reduce the risk of stomach upset. Tramadol is also taken orally, but it is available in immediate-release and extended-release formulations. Tramadol can also be administered intravenously in certain situations, such as in a hospital setting.
